SCRIPTURE

"For David saith concerning him, I beheld the Lord always before my face; For he is on my right hand, that I should not be moved:" — Acts 2:25 (ASV)

For David, speaking of Christ in the Psalm which, at first sight, might seem to refer to David himself, but which was believed even by the Rabbis also to refer to the Messiah, and which we know did indeed refer to the Messiah.
